The REF5040AIDGKR is a high-precision, low-noise, low-drift voltage reference from Texas Instruments, designed to maintain accurate voltage regulation across a wide range of operating conditions. This device is particularly well-suited for high-end instrumentation, precision data acquisition systems, and industrial applications requiring a stable reference voltage over time and temperature.
Key Features
- Precision Voltage: The REF5040AIDGKR offers a fixed 4.096V output with an impressive initial accuracy of ±0.05%.
- Low Temperature Drift: With a temperature drift of just 3ppm/°C, users can rely on stable performance across a temperature range of -40°C to +125°C.
- Low Noise: It exhibits an exceptionally low noise performance of 8µVpp/V, which is critical for high-precision applications.
- High Output Current: This device can source up to 10mA and sink up to -5mA, providing flexible load-driving capabilities.
- Long-Term Stability: A typical long-term stability of 50ppm/1000 hours ensures reliability and consistency in performance over time.
- Small Package: The REF5040AIDGKR comes in an ultra-small MSOP-8 (DGK) package, which is ideal for space-constrained applications.
Applications
With its high accuracy and stability, the REF5040AIDGKR is an excellent choice for a variety of applications, including:
- Precision Analog-to-Digital Converters (ADCs)
- Digital-to-Analog Converters (DACs)
- Portable Instrumentation
- Medical Equipment
- Industrial Process Control Systems
- Battery-Powered Devices
